Friday the deadline to apply for Phase 1 KCF flood relief

HANCOCK, MI--   Residents affected by Father’s Day flooding have until Friday to apply for Phase 1 funding from the Keweenaw Community Foundation.

Those whose homes were completely or majorly destroyed may apply for a $1,000 gift card. The deadline for those who have not yet asked for flood relief is 4 p.m. Friday.

For an application go to keweenawcommunityfoundation.org; call 906-233-6621; or email dial.help@dialhelp.org.

The KCF says once this phase is closed, Phase 2 of distribution will begin. Once all applications are reviewed and distribution is complete, the foundation will announce the process for which additional monies will be distributed from the fund.
